On 08/27/2009 11:13 AM, Gerd Hoffmann wrote:
On 08/27/09 09:57, Avi Kivity wrote:
What is needed on the guest side? Looks like even 2.6.30 doesn't use
MSI for virtio-net ...

virtio msi support was merged in 2.6.31. For e1000, guest support is
presumably there, just need to wire it into the device.

lspci shows MSI (not MSI-X) capability for the e1000 in my laptop. It is not enabled. dmesg has this line though:

0000:02:00.0: 0000:02:00.0: Failed to initialize MSI interrupts. Falling back to legacy interrupts.

so the driver at least tried to enable MSI ...

You probably need chipset support. I recommend drop that laptop and running exclusively in VMs.
